Located along the bank of Coffee Creek, in Northern California’s sparsely inhabited Trinity County, 30 air miles west of Mt. Shasta, this majestic retreat offers complete modern living convenience yet quiet, unspoiled wilderness beauty, and access to some great nearby hiking trails, fishing streams and lakes. (If you like details, we are located at 41°5’1”N and 122°42’48”W at an elevation of 2,660 feet.)

Coffee Creek

You will stay along Coffee Creek, a year–round river, which got its name from the gold rush days when miner’s sluice boxes muddied the waters—or perhaps just flash floods in the wilderness tributaries. The grounds are forested with redwoods, cedars, firs, pines, yews, and oak. A large lawn between the Coffee Creek Chalet and river offers plenty of room for croquette, games, or sunbathing. Our back yard is thousands of acres of forest land, and we are surrounded by the Trinity Alps that rise above 8000 feet.
